#3678ef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#3678ef is composed of 21.2% red, 47.1% green and 93.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 77.4% cyan, 49.8% magenta, 0% yellow and 6.3% black. It has a hue angle of 218.6 degrees, a saturation of 85.3% and a lightness of 57.5%. #3678ef color hex could be obtained by blending #6cf0ff with #0000df. Closest websafe color is: #3366ff.

Shades and Tints of #3678ef
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010711 is the darkest color, while #fefeff is the lightest one.
